BBC code of Practice The code of Practice has been drawn up in compliance with clause 61(1) of the Agreement Between Her Majesty's Secretary of State for Culture, Media and Sport and the British Broadcasting Corporation (the 'BBC Agreement') and sets out the principles which are to be applied when the BBC is, for a purpose connected with the provision of Public Television services, agreeing terms for the commissioning of independent productions. The code sets out how the provisions laid out in clause 61(3) of the BBC Agreement will be met. The code is agreed between the BBC and Ofcom as provided for in Clauses and 13C of the BBC Agreement. The code recognises that: 1. It is in the interest of the UK television audience that there is a competitive and thriving independent production supply market. 2. The BBC has a role as the nation's principal public service broadcaster to help stimulate and support the development of the independent production sector.
